Complementarity principle (N. Bohr)
The principle which a given system cannot exhibit wave-like and particle-like both behaviors at the similar time. i.e., certain experiments will demonstrate the wave-like nature of a system, & certain experiments will demonstrates the particle-like nature of a system, however no experiment will reveal both simultaneously.
